Oppo Launches Reno 11F 5G with Impressive Camera Setup and Powerful Performance

Oppo has expanded its Reno 11 series lineup with the launch of the Oppo Reno 11F 5G in Thailand. This latest addition joins the previously released Oppo Reno 11 5G and Oppo Reno 11 Pro 5G, which were introduced in India earlier this year. The entire Reno 11 series runs on the latest Android 14-based ColorOS 14 and boasts impressive triple rear camera systems. The newly launched Oppo Reno 11F 5G is powered by a MediaTek Dimensity 7050 chipset and features a 64-megapixel primary rear camera, offering users a powerful and versatile photography experience.

Pricing and Availability

The Oppo Reno 11F 5G is available in three stunning colorways: Coral Purple, Ocean Blue, and Palm Green. It is priced at THB 10,990 (approximately Rs. 25,540) and comes in a single configuration with 8GB of RAM and 256GB of internal storage. Customers in Thailand can purchase the device through Lazada, a popular e-commerce portal.

While Oppo has not yet announced plans to launch the Reno 11F 5G in India, a recent leak suggests that it may be introduced in the country under the name Oppo F25.

Specifications and Features

The Oppo Reno 11F 5G runs on the latest Android 14-based ColorOS 14, providing users with a smooth and intuitive user experience. It features a large 6.7-inch full-HD+ (1,080×2,412 pixels) AMOLED display with a 120Hz refresh rate, a 240Hz touch sampling rate, and a pixel density of 394ppi. The display offers a peak brightness of up to 1,100 nits and is protected by twice-reinforced Panda Glass, ensuring durability and clarity.

Under the hood, the Reno 11F 5G is powered by a MediaTek Dimensity 7050 SoC, coupled with an ARM Mali G68 MC4 GPU, 8GB of LPDDR4x RAM, and 256GB of UFS 3.1 onboard storage. The device also supports virtual RAM expansion of up to 8GB, allowing for seamless multitasking and enhanced performance.

The camera department is where the Oppo Reno 11F 5G truly shines. It features a triple rear camera setup, consisting of a 64-megapixel OV64B primary sensor with optical image stabilisation (OIS) support, an 8-megapixel Sony IMX355 sensor with an ultrawide lens, and a 2-megapixel macro shooter. For selfie enthusiasts, the device comes equipped with a 32-megapixel Sony IMX615 front-facing camera.

Oppo has equipped the Reno 11F 5G with a large 5,000mAh battery that supports 67W SuperVOOC fast charging, ensuring that users can quickly recharge their device and stay connected throughout the day. The phone also features an IP65 rating for dust and splash resistance, as well as an in-display fingerprint scanner for enhanced security.

Connectivity options on the dual nano SIM-supported Oppo Reno 11F 5G include Wi-Fi 6, Bluetooth 5.2, NFC, GPS, GLONASS, Galileo, and USB Type-C. The device measures 161.1mm x 74.7mm x 7.54mm and weighs a comfortable 177g.

Here are the specifications for the Oppo Reno 11F 5G:

Specs

  • Release Date: March 12, 2024
  • Dimensions: 161.6 x 74.7 x 7.54 mm
  • Weight: 177 g
  • Display: 6.7″ FHD+ 120Hz OLED (2400 x 1080 pixels)
  • OS: Android 14 with ColorOS 14
  • Chipset: MediaTek Dimensity 7050 (6 nm)
  • RAM: 8GB
  • Storage: 256GB (expandable up to 1TB via microSD)
  • Rear Camera:
    • 64 MP (main, f/1.7, Omnivision OV64B, autofocus)
    • 8 MP (ultra-wide, f/2.2, 112° FoV, Sony IMX355)
    • 2 MP (macro, f/2.4)
  • Front Camera: 32 MP (Sony IMX615, f/2.4, 90° FoV)
  • Battery: 5000 mAh, 67W SUPERVOOC fast charging
  • Connectivity: Wi-Fi 802.11 b/g/n/ac/6, Bluetooth 5.2, NFC, 5G, Dual 4G VoLTE, GPS, GLONASS, BeiDou, QZSS
  • Sensors: Under-display fingerprint, face recognition, gyroscope, compass, ambient light sensor, proximity sensor, accelerometer
  • Colors: Ocean Blue, Palm Green, Coral Purple
  • Other Features: IP65 dust and water resistance
